This class aims at dumping performing in-situ diagnostics with SENSEI. In particular, function WriteToFile takes fields and particles as input arguments, and calls amrex functions to do the in-situ visualization.
To use the SENSEI flush format one must compile WarpX with the GNUMakefile setting: USE_SENSEI_INSITU=TRUE
In addition to the standard controls, the following inputs file fields are supported:
sensei_config - the path to a SENSEI XML configuration (required)
sensei_pin_mesh - integer 0 or 1 forcing the moving mesh to be fixed
at 0,0,0 (optional)
Fri 29 May 2020 11:19:38 AM PDT : Tested with SENSEI version 3.2.0
